nvidia-settings: Tool for configuring the NVIDIA graphics driver

 The nvidia-settings utility is a tool for configuring the NVIDIA
 Linux graphics driver. It operates by communicating with the NVIDIA
 X driver, querying and updating state as appropriate. This
 communication is done with the NV-CONTROL X extension.
 .
 Values such as brightness and gamma, XVideo attributes, temperature,
 and OpenGL settings can be queried and configured via nvidia-settings.
